The Awe-Inspiring Lookout at Tres Cruces

One of the first locations on the tour Tres Cruces, a viewpoint that is famous for its views of the Amazon basin. Tres Cruces, located on the outskirts of Andes mountains is an ideal vantage point to watch the sunrise light up the landscape. The view of the sun rising across the vast expanse of the Amazon jungle from this elevation is a mesmerizing experience, often leaving visitors in awe of the natural beauty’s immense scale. This trip sets the mood for the day to come, highlighting the sheer range of diversity Peru can offer.

Ascending to the Manu Cloud Forest

The trek continues after Tres Cruces with a descent to the Manu Cloud Forest. This special ecosystem is known for its misty, cool climate and abundant biodiversity. Cloud forest is a crucial region of the Manu Biosphere Reserve. It is a place of transition between the Andes basin and the Amazon basin. The cloud forest is home to various species of flora and fauna, including bromeliads.

Manu Cloud Forest, Peru’s national bird is home to incredible wildlife of Peru. The red-orange bird is a vibrant and vibrant bird, is renowned for its courtship dance. Visitors to the tour can witness this spectacular display as they travel through the cloud forest. It is also a place where tourists can observe butterflies, monkeys, and an array of exotic birds. It is a heaven for nature lovers and photo enthusiasts.

The Amazon Rainforest: A Journey Through the Heart

As you travel further into the Amazon basin, the landscape transforms into the lush and vibrant rainforest of Manu National Park. The lower elevations of the park support an even greater variety of animals that includes jaguars giant otters, caimans. Manu National Park was designated as a UNESCO World Heritage Site. The designation underscores its global significance as a sanctuary for biodiversity and conservation.

The tour guide through Manu includes boat rides along the Amazonian rivers, where tourists will be able to observe wildlife along the banks and marvel at the variety of bird species, such as macaws toucans herons. In the evening, the sounds of the jungle create an atmosphere of magic, allowing visitors to truly experience the essence and beauty of the Amazon.

Conservation and Ecotourism in Manu National Park

Manu National Park serves as a model for ecotourism. The fragile ecosystems of the park as well as the indigenous communities within its boundaries are protected by strict laws. Visitors to Manu are a part of efforts to preserve this unique habitat in the near future. Ecotourism in Manu does not just fund conservation efforts but also creates awareness about the importance of conserving biodiversity and respecting local cultures.

Tips to Help Make Your Cusco to Manu Tour Memorable

Prepare yourself for the Cusco to Manu Tour. It is recommended that travellers take essentials with them, such as insect repellents, lightweight clothes and binoculars. As the Amazon rainforest is extremely humid and hot, breathable clothing along with adequate drinking water will be vital. The travelers must also be prepared to live in basic accommodations since most of the journey is in remote regions, where luxury amenities are not the main priority.
